Detection of the illegal sale of 90,000 pieces of … Web(36%) federal prisoners had possessed a firearm during the crime. About 37% of state and 28% of federal prisoners serving time for homicide used a firearm during the homicide. Revised Code of Washington § 9A.56.310 (2024) - Possessing a stolen …

WebPossessing a stolen firearm. (1) A person is guilty of possessing a stolen firearm if he or she possesses, carries, delivers, sells, or is in control of a stolen firearm.
